vor
0 0 Punkte

Hallo habe vor ein paar viele Artikel die z.B. mit 'tl_' beginnen in der Tabelle parts zu löschen, funzt aber irgendwie nicht. Bekomme hier die Fehlermeldung

 SQL-Fehler:

ERROR:  syntax error at or near "FROM"
LINE 1: SELECT COUNT(*) AS total FROM (DELETE FROM parts
                                              ^

In der Anweisung:
SELECT COUNT(*) AS total FROM (DELETE FROM parts
WHERE partnumber LIKE 'tl_%') AS sub

Eigentlich müsste ich auch noch prüfen ob der Artikel bereits verkauft worden ist und dann entsprechend auschließen. Komme aber nicht darauf wie das mit SQL so läuft.

1 Antwort

Beste Antwort
0 0 Punkte

Das funktinoiert ohne Probleme

SELECT * FROM public.parts
WHERE partnumber LIKE 'tl_%' AND rop IS NULL;

Aber Löschen geht nicht, warum?

DELETE FROM public.parts
WHERE partnumber LIKE 'tl_%' AND rop IS NULL;
vor ausgewählt vor von

Ähnliche Fragen

0 0 Punkte
1 1 Antwort
Anonym Gefragt 14, Aug 2013
Hallo zusammen bin mit der Installation bis hier gekommen wenn ich mich jetzt einlogge bekomme ich folge Fehlermeldung SELECT version FROM defaults FEHLER: Relation »d...